Summer Winds, a Wind Quintet from the Royal Academy of Music in London Consisting of Flute (Sally Jane Palmer), Oboe (Emily Stephens), Horn (Elliott Howley), Bassoon (Olivia Palmer-Baker) and Clarinet (Sam Gillespie) . Elliott Howley on Horn studied at The Kings School and has performed at this lovely venue on a number of occasions. Join them for an evening of exciting & varied programme of music from the 1700's to current day including works by Nielsen, Malcolm Arnold, Ligeti, Ibert, Danzi. This is the 1st of 3 concerts to be performed over the weekend in Grantham, Wymondham Windmill and St John the Baptist Church in Peterborough. Doors will open at 19.00 with music beginning at 19.30, there will be an interval and 2 halves of about 40 minutes each. Refreshments will be available before concert and during the interval.
